Timezone in Baar
Baar is located in the Europe/Zurich timezone, which operates at a UTC offset of +1 during standard time. In this timezone, the clocks shift to UTC +2 during daylight saving time, which begins on the last Sunday in March and ends on the last Sunday in October. Attractions and Activities in Baar
Baar is a small town in Switzerland located in the canton of Zug, known for its picturesque surroundings and proximity to Lake Zug. This region is characterized by rolling hills, charming landscapes, and a tranquil atmosphere, making it a pleasant destination for those seeking relaxation and outdoor activities. The area is also known for its high quality of life and strong economy, due in part to its favorable tax conditions.
Culturally, Baar is home to various local events and traditions that reflect the Swiss heritage. The town hosts the Baarer Chilbi, a traditional fair that features local crafts, food, and entertainment, attracting visitors from across the region. The nearby Zugerberg mountain offers outdoor enthusiasts opportunities for hiking and enjoying panoramic views of the Alps and the lake.

Practical Information for Visitors
Baar is conveniently accessible via public transport, with the nearest major airport being Zurich Airport, located about 30 kilometers away. From Zurich, visitors can take a direct train to Zug, followed by a short bus ride or train to Baar. The Swiss public transport system is efficient and punctual, making it easy to navigate.
The local climate in Baar is characterized by a temperate climate with warm summers and cold winters. Average temperatures in summer can reach around 25 degrees Celsius, while winter can drop to around -1 degree Celsius.
